News

Algorithm design strategies such as divide and conquer. Elementary techniques for analysis; asymptotic analysis, recursion equations, estimation methods, elementary combinatorial arguments.
and merge sort (a faster method for sorting an array). Through these algorithms the student will be introduced to the analysis of algorithms -- i.e, proving that the algorithm is correct for the task ...
A video showing sorting algorithms in action may not sound like the most riveting concept in the world — but, then again, neither does watching other people play video games or unboxing gadgets ...
Algorithmic thinking: Do you know how to multiply integers? Basic toolkit for the design and analysis of algorithms, and an in-depth study of sorting algorithms: Running time, Recurrence relations, ...
If you’re under the impression that something as simple as sorting numbers is dull, think again. This visualization lets you see and hear fifteen different algorithms sift their way through a ju ...
Algorithm design and analysis is fundamental to all areas of computer science and gives a rigorous framework for the study optimization. This course provides an introduction to algorithm design ...
It is intuitive to understand by visualizing the sorting algorithm that has played a part of such a computer's development as "SORTING"is. This is SORTING's site page. Select the sorting algorithm ...
Algorithmic thinking: Do you know how to multiply integers? Basic toolkit for the design and analysis of algorithms, and an in-depth study of sorting algorithms: Running time, Recurrence relations, ...